HANGMAN'S NOOSE The townfolk of Fortune were getting damn tired of the gang of killers that was terrorizing the South Park country of Colorado, and when Scott Wheeler got shot in the back in a dark alley one night, they wanted blood. Someone had to hang, and the evidence pointed to Civil War veteran Tom Shannon who was homesteading just outside of town. But Tom had other plans. He hadn't survived a war just to get strung up for a crime he didn't commit. Some bloodthirsty gunslick in the killer gang had bushwhacked poor old Scott, and to prove it and clear his name, Tom Shannon planned on setting a trap...a trap that was like bloody Shiloh all over again, right inside the town, in the shadow of the gallows.
